Output 98b34eb70028df46629e3973fd0f96064f979e9aafb38a4294624a7333742371:6

value
5920000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43e2b3ae7e0107f127600b2bb84bf55c071167af OP_EQUAL
address
ME675ogZfbC6DXYPKzFy1oqKQdWjpexHNV
transaction
98b34eb70028df46629e3973fd0f96064f979e9aafb38a4294624a7333742371
spent
true